Description

       The  sml_server  reads  binary  SML  data from the given device or file.  If a - is given, stdin is used.
       This data is then displayed in human readable form.

       -v     This enables verbose output.

       -h     This shows the help.

       -s     will print the first sml message and then exit (single)

Examples

       Assuming there is a meter connected to ttyUSB0 you can display the transmitted data.

              $ sml_server /dev/ttyUSB0
              129-129:199.130.3*255#ISK#
              1-0:0.0.9*255#06 49 53 4b 01 0b cb 28 e6 1d #
              1-0:1.8.0*255#10973297.0#Wh
              1-0:1.8.1*255#10973297.0#Wh
              1-0:1.8.2*255#0.0#Wh
              1-0:16.7.0*255#144#W
              ...

Note

       The sml_server is intended as a tool for development and testing and as an example.  It was not developed
       for production use.

See Also

       libsml-testing (https://github.com/devZer0/libsml-testing) is a collection of test data  from  real  life
       smart meters.  It also has usage examples.

Synopsis

sml_server [-v] [-h] [-s] device|file
